Transaction 64efa785c8aaa22e0a7ea36359f233c73a28023cc82faf8547fd7cd2d50f81d7
1 Input
1 Output
-
64efa785c8aaa22e0a7ea36359f233c73a28023cc82faf8547fd7cd2d50f81d7:0
- value
- 528272
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 61ebb008671199d33efd0567c84a3e541603bd742c3506eacbbfdab5777014b1
- address
- bc1pv84mqzr8zxvax0haq4nusj372stq80t59s6sd6kthldt2amszjcsec3yyu